Navigating Risk Strategies in Banking: Safe Securities vs. Credit Risks
This chapter explores various investment strategies within the banking system, focusing on the differences between safe securities and subscription line loans. It also examines the regulatory changes post-Great Financial Crisis and their effects on risk assessments and investment approaches in fluctuating market conditions.
